Paramedic Who ‘Made Ends Meet’ With A Side Job On OnlyFans And Got Her Identity Revealed Shares Her Side Of The Story
Anything and everything for a story, morals and decency be damned, right? The dark side of journalism has shown its ugly head again recently after the New York Post revealed the identity of a paramedic who has been sharing “racy” photos and videos on OnlyFans just to survive.
According to the 23-year-old paramedic, the NYP ran the article and revealed her name without her consent, shaming her for doing what she has to in order to not go hungry and so she can pay her rent on time. However, Congresswoman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ez stepped in and gave the NYP hell for what they did. Meanwhile, the paramedic stated on social media that she does not have an OnlyFans account anymore. However, a friend of her’s started up a Go Fund Me campaign to make sure that she can make ends meet in case she loses her job over the “scandal” because of the article. At the time of writing, the campaign had raised over 65k dollars for the medic.
The situation highlights a few different but very important problems. First of all, the main issue is that some paramedics need to get a second job just to survive. Secondly, it brings up the question of why people are still shaming medical professionals for what they do in their spare time. Finally, it shows the predatory side of journalism where editorial pressure and false promises can lead to broken lives.

They do have an excellent crossword and their gossip section is great! On a more personal, serious note: I was an EMT in NYC for 20+ years. It was NEVER my only job. It couldn't be, I could not live on that salary! EVERY EMT I know works at least one other job, if not two. And we have no safety net! If you don't work for the Fire Department, you might not have help if you get injured on the job or get too sick to work. That includes most of the EMTs and paramedics in NYC, since many work for hospitals (which answer 911 calls) or private companies (which this EMT does, I recognize her uniform...there are many such companies, so I'm not exposing her any more, I promise! She does not work for the City of New York, so she was not violating any civil servant rules, btw.).
